What would be a good guide for a 12-year-old? We are taking my neice to WDW for her first visit this summer and she peppers me with questions everytime I see her. Actually it is cute because as soon as we see each other or talk to each other on the phone the first thing one of us says is "I'm going to Disney World!!" Anyway, back to topic. I bought my daughter Birnbaum's WDW for Kids, by Kids last year but I think it may be too "young" for a 12-year old. Does anyone have "Walt Disney World 4 Teens by Teens?" Looking at it online it says it is by teens 13-17 years old. Would a 11 & 12YO "get it?"

Thanks!
 
My 11 y/o dd still loves Birnbaum's guide for kids. In fact, she just got it out to double check a fact or two!!! I don't think it's too young. I think that kids today are more 'mature' than we think sometimes. So, I would get either Birnbaums or the Teen Guide you mentioned. Should be safe with either. I may get the teen guide for my dd's surprise trip in June.
 
Thanks Goofy. I found the teen guide at Amazon for $2.18 so I'll take a chance and go ahead and get it.
 

She'd probably like the Hidden Mickey book by Steven Barrett. My 12 year-old loves looking for Hidden Mickeys. She's especially proud of the ones she's found on her own, without the book!
